The North India is commonly described as "Land of unlimited tourist attractions” It comprises eight states – North India officially includes the Indian states of Jammu & Kashmir, Himachal Pradesh, Rajasthan, Uttarakhand, Uttar Pradesh, Punjab, Haryana and the Three Union Territories of Delhi, Chandigarh and Ladakh Until 2019, Ladakh was a region of the state of Jammu and Kashmir. In August 2019, the Parliament of India passed an act by which Ladakh became a union territory on 31 October 2019.

The States of North India has several top and best airports in India , The most busiest and biggest of them all is the Indira Gandhi International Airport in Delhi, which is also very well connected to the rest of the country. Other airports include the Jaipur International Airport, Amritsar International Airport, Chandigarh International Airport, Varanasi International Airport, Srinagar Airport and Lucknow International Airport etc.

If you are looking Ladakh Bike Tour, here we recommend getting at least a 300cc bike for the tour so that it’s easy to navigate through the Ladakh roads. The bike should also not be too heavy for your to maniverter choice of a bike is more of a personal preference. However, some of the most recommended bikes are the Royal Enfield’s, Bajaj Pulsar, KTM Duke, and Yamaha FZ and Fazer.

North India states are quite diverse in terms of the culinary heritage and cooking techniques, few Recipes- Amritsari Chole Bhature, Kashmiri Rogan Josh, Rajasthani Dal-Bati Churma, Dilli ki Chaat and Awadhi Mughlai cuisine are just a few delectable dishes that North Indian cuisine has to offer. Picture this: rich aromatic gravies, spicy vegetable stir-fries, moist and tender slow-cooked meat, and sinful desserts.
